BACKGROUND/DISCUSSION

 

At the August 24, 2023 Mobility, Traffic & Parking Subcommittee meeting, the Committee Members requested a discussion on the potential of a Safe Routes for Seniors program.

 

Public Works Department Staff prioritizes the safety of the most venerable roadway users including pedestrians, cyclists, children, and seniors. These users are considered during development, design, and operations of all Mobility projects.

 

Committee Members will discuss concepts and options with staff and provide direction.
